Section 1 Overview
Underfeeding—providing less total food and calories than a horse requires for its activities and life stage—creates a constellation of problems that most owners don't recognize or understand. A horse that's underfed doesn't always show obvious distress. Instead, it becomes thin slowly, loses energy gradually, develops behavioral changes subtly, and eventually shows health problems that seem disconnected from the actual cause: insufficient nutrition. The tragedy is that most underfeeding occurs unintentionally—owners truly believe they're feeding adequately because they're providing feed that looks like adequate amounts.
The baseline requirement for any horse is living weight multiplied by 2-3% of body weight daily, depending on metabolic type and activity level. A 1,000-pound horse needs a minimum of 20-30 pounds of feed daily just to maintain body weight and basic function. This accounts for hay and any grains combined. Most horses need additional calories if doing any work beyond walk-trot recreation. A horse in moderate work might need 30-35 pounds daily. A horse in hard work might need 35-45 pounds. These aren't optional amounts; they're maintenance requirements.
Underfeeding happens through several mechanisms. Some owners genuinely miscalculate how much feed their horse needs. Others try to maintain horses on limited resources—poor hay quality without supplementation, for instance—and don't recognize that poor hay requires supplementation to meet nutritional needs. Some restrict feed attempting to control behavior or manage weight, not realizing they've crossed from appropriate management into actual caloric restriction. Some horses graze apparently adequate pasture that provides less nutrition than is visible, creating silent caloric deficit over months.
The insidious part of underfeeding is that it's progressive. A horse underfed by 10% looks fine for weeks. At 20% caloric restriction, changes become visible but subtle. At 30% restriction, the effects are unmistakable but the owner might not connect the problems to feeding. By the time serious consequences appear, the horse has been struggling for a long time. Early recognition prevents progression and the serious consequences of prolonged caloric restriction.

Section 2 Nutritional Details
Understanding horse caloric requirements requires understanding that different horses have different metabolic rates and energy needs based on activity, age, metabolism, and life stage. The baseline maintenance requirement for a horse at rest is roughly 1.2 times the horse's resting metabolic rate, expressed as Therm of Nutrient Energy (kilocalories) per day. A 1,000-pound horse at maintenance (no work) needs roughly 15,000 kilocalories daily. Add light riding or driving, and the requirement increases to roughly 17,500-20,000 kilocalories. Add moderate work, and the requirement climbs to 20,000-25,000 kilocalories. Hard work pushes it to 25,000-30,000+ kilocalories.
Quality of feed affects how much a horse must consume to meet caloric needs. A horse eating excellent forage containing 10% crude protein and good mineral balance can meet many nutritional requirements from forage alone. The same horse eating poor hay containing 4% crude protein must consume more volume to get adequate protein, or the protein deficit accumulates. Poor quality feed requires supplementation or increased quantity to meet actual requirements.
Activity level dramatically affects nutritional needs in ways many owners don't fully appreciate. A horse ridden once weekly at walk-trot has minimal additional energy requirements beyond maintenance. The same horse ridden several days weekly at varied gaits has moderate energy requirements. A horse in serious training, competition, or ranch work has significant energy demands. Training also increases protein requirements because muscle development and repair require amino acids. A working horse needs not just more calories but better protein and mineral balance than a sedentary horse.
Age and life stage create varying nutritional demands. Growing horses have elevated requirements for protein, calcium, and phosphorus because they're building skeletal and soft tissue systems. Young growing horses often appear as though they can't eat enough—they seem perpetually thin even when fed well. This is normal. Pregnant mares increase nutritional requirements during the last trimester and especially during nursing. Nursing mares have extraordinarily high energy requirements—a nursing mare might need 50% more calories than a non-nursing horse of the same size. Senior horses often have difficulty eating and digesting, requiring more concentrated nutrition from less volume of food.
Metabolic differences between horses mean that two horses eating the same amount of food can respond very differently. An easy keeper can maintain weight on modest feed. A hard keeper can eat substantially more and lose weight. These metabolic differences create different nutritional requirements. Understanding your specific horse's metabolism is important for recognizing underfeeding.
Section 3 Feeding Guidelines
The fundamental guideline for preventing underfeeding is calculating actual nutritional requirements before bringing a horse home, then feeding accordingly. Don't assume; calculate. A 1,000-pound horse needs a specific amount of feed daily based on work level. Know that number and feed to it.
Consume or estimate your horse's hay quality. If you're feeding poor quality hay, you must either supplement with grain and minerals or accept that your horse won't meet nutritional requirements from hay alone. You cannot feed a working horse on stemmy, low-protein hay without supplementation. If you cannot afford supplementation, you cannot afford poor hay. Either feed better hay without supplementation or feed adequate supplementation with available hay.
Plan feed supplies before bringing a horse home. Calculate how much hay you need annually for each horse. If your pasture can provide summer grazing that significantly reduces hay requirements, calculate how much pasture time you can provide and how much hay you still need. If you cannot reliably source adequate hay, you cannot reliably feed that horse. It's that straightforward.
Monitor your horse's weight and condition regularly—not monthly, but weekly. Run your hands along your horse's ribs and spine. You should feel ribs with moderate pressure but not see them prominently. The spine should not be prominent, but you should feel it under the skin. A horse that's getting thin shows visible spine and prominent ribs. Measure weight periodically using scales if available, or estimate weight monthly using weight tapes. Document changes and adjust feeding accordingly.
Adjust feeding seasonally. A horse in winter without pasture needs more calories for maintaining body heat than a horse in summer on pasture. Winter feeding often needs to increase by 10-20% compared to summer requirements due to increased maintenance needs and lack of pasture. Plan for this increase before winter arrives.
Section 4 Horse Type Considerations
Different horses show different signs of underfeeding and have different consequences from caloric restriction.
Hard-keeper horses are at high risk for accidental underfeeding because they look hungry constantly and seem to need excessive amounts of feed. An owner might think a hard keeper eating large quantities is being overfed, when actually the horse needs that much to maintain weight. Hard keepers underfed even slightly lose weight rapidly. These horses need measured, regular assessment and adjusting upward as needed. If your horse seems always hungry and loses weight despite what seems like plenty of food, calculate actual requirements and feed to them—the horse's appetite is accurate.
Performance horses doing hard work are extremely susceptible to underfeeding consequences because their energy demands are high. A performance horse underfed by even 10-15% shows performance loss within weeks. The horse becomes dull, loses eagerness, and performance decline might be mistaken for training problems or attitude issues. Some performance horses lose weight visibly despite what seems like adequate feeding. These horses need close monitoring and often need more feed than their owners realize.
Senior horses often become underfed inadvertently because owners see the horse eating slowly or leaving some feed and reduce quantities, not recognizing that the horse is struggling to eat due to dental issues. A senior horse actually needs more concentrated nutrition because eating and digesting become difficult. Rather than reducing feed, senior horses often need easier-to-eat forms of feed—cubed hay, pelleted complete feeds, soaked hay—and sometimes more total calories despite eating less volume.
Growing horses appear undernourished even when fed adequately because their frame is growing before they develop muscling and condition. This can trick owners into thinking the horse is underfed when it's actually just growing. That said, growing horses truly do need very high nutritional quality. A growing horse fed poor quality feed will actually be underfed relative to its requirements. Growing horses need excellent hay and often supplementation with grain to develop properly.
Easy keepers need careful management to not underfeed out of fear of overfeeding. An owner might restrict an easy keeper's feed thinking it prevents weight gain, then find the horse has lost too much weight. Easy keepers need adequate feed appropriate for their actual activity level. Just because a horse doesn't look hungry and maintains weight on modest feeding doesn't mean it can survive on less—it still has baseline requirements that must be met.
Section 5 Potential Issues
Weight loss and visible thinness represent the most obvious sign of underfeeding, but weight loss usually indicates the underfeeding has been occurring for weeks or longer. A horse losing visible weight has been calorie-restricted for sufficient time that reserves are depleting. Early recognition before dramatic weight loss prevents many consequences.
Performance loss appears in working horses before weight loss becomes visible. A horse underfed loses enthusiasm, becomes dull, shows reduced power, and might seem lazy or unwilling. The owner attributes this to training issues or attitude, increasing training intensity while the real problem is insufficient calories. Increased training on an underfed horse causes breakdown and injury. Increasing feed often results in dramatic performance improvement that reveals the initial problem was underfeeding, not training.
Poor coat quality and slow healing develop from chronic underfeeding. A horse with insufficient nutrition cannot prioritize coat quality because energy is directed to basic survival. Wounds heal slowly. Infections seem more common. The immune system is compromised, making the horse more susceptible to illness. These problems resolve when feeding increases and nutritional status improves.
Behavioral changes sometimes develop from chronic underfeeding. A horse might become irritable, anxious, or aggressive. Some underfed horses become dull and disconnected. Others develop aggression around food, becoming mouthy or aggressive toward handlers related to food scarcity stress. These behavioral changes sometimes persist even after feeding is corrected, having become learned patterns.
Injury and breakdown risk increase dramatically in underfed working horses. Horses need protein and minerals for muscle and skeletal integrity. An underfed horse doing work has compromised connective tissue, weakened ligaments and tendons, and increased injury risk. Many performance horses with chronic soundness problems are actually underfed and improve with better nutrition. Additionally, an underfed horse has reduced muscle mass despite doing work, creating mechanical disadvantages and injury risk.
Reproductive problems develop in severely underfed mares. A mare with insufficient nutrition might not cycle, miscarry, or fail to sustain nursing. These issues resolve with adequate nutrition. Similarly, severely underfed stallions have reduced fertility.
Section 6 Practical Tips
The most practical tip is to baseline your horse's condition and know what you're looking at. Run your hands over your horse's ribs and spine. See how much bone you feel and how much muscling you feel. Know what adequate condition feels like. Then monitor regularly—weekly is reasonable—to detect changes before they become severe.
Calculate your horse's actual feed requirements based on size, activity level, and work. Don't guess. Use the maintenance requirement multiplied by appropriate activity factors. Write down the number. That's what your horse needs daily. Measure feed going into buckets and onto pasture to verify you're actually feeding that amount. Many owners overestimate the feed they're providing; measuring reveals the discrepancy.
If your horse is underfed, the solution is simply feeding more. Add more hay. Add grain if hay is limited. Add supplements if appropriate. The specific solution depends on why underfeeding occurred, but the basic answer is always: feed more. This might mean higher feed costs or increased time managing feeding, but it's the only solution.
For horses on pasture, don't assume pasture provides adequate nutrition. Test pasture quality if possible or evaluate grass density and growth. If pasture alone is insufficient, supplement with hay and grain. Some seasons provide better pasture than others—spring grass might be adequate while late summer drought grass provides little nutrition. Plan supplementation accordingly.
Remember that you cannot see a horse's actual caloric balance. You can see weight and condition, but you cannot see energy expenditure and intake at the cellular level. A horse can appear to be losing weight gradually over months while actually being chronically underfed the whole time. Regular monitoring prevents this silent problem from progressing.
